Drew is a passionate tutor with extensive experience in teaching mathematics to students from grade 8 to 12. Specialising in everything from standard maths to advanced levels, he has a proven track record of helping students excel. His own academic achievements, including top honours in Mathematics Extension 1 and 2, reflect his deep understanding of the subject. Drew''s enthusiasm for mathematics and ability to break down complex concepts make him an excellent choice for any student seeking to boost their skills.
